Black Mountain Forest Blueberry Farm

26.4 mi

Dahlonega

About 190 blueberry bushes grow on this small u-pick operation north of Dahlonega, with picking season running roughly July 5 through August 5 depending on the year's weather. It's a modest, family-run setup — no gift shop, no hayride, just rows of bushes and a bucket. Call before driving out; hours shift with the harvest, and a late frost or an early-picked patch can end the season faster than the calendar suggests.

Roberts Family Blueberry Farm

27.0 mi

Clermont

Roberts Family Blueberry Farm grows organic blueberries in the foothills of the North Georgia mountains, with u-pick season running mid-May through mid-September most years. A gallon runs about $15, ready-picked berries less, and the farm also sells its own blueberry syrup and dressing. It's a working family operation on Clarks Bridge Road — no frills, just bushes, buckets, and berries handled the way a small farm handles them.
